Entrepreneur Focus: the scoop on The Lunch Punch sandwich cutters

We're really excited about the newest addition to our Lunch Essentials range - Lunch Punch Sandwich Cutters. And we're even more excited that we were able to have a few words with the Aussie mompreneur behind these fantastic sandwich cutters that make eating so much fun, the brilliant Kiersten Jowett.

1. How did you come up with the idea for The Lunch Punch?
Cutting crusts off my kids sandwiches, I wished I had a tool that would help and would make the sandwich into fun, interactive and engaging shapes at the same time. So I thought, well, I guess I could try to do it.

2. What was the journey like taking Lunch Punch from concept to market?
The journey has been fun. I had no experience in this (before children I was the manager for our state's deaf interpreting service) so I started from scratch. I designed the puzzle shapes using cereal boxes which I cut up and taped together. Then I took it to a manufacturer I found in the yellow pages. That's how it started. I didn't end up using the manufacturer I started talking with but he has been very helpful and supportive throughout this journey.

3. What environmental considerations have you taken in creating the Lunch Punch sandwich cutter sets?

It was very important that both the product and the packaging be 100% recyclable. So I wouldn't even start before I was sure I could achieve that. Also, being a conscientious mother of three, safety is a big issue for me. So I spend a lot of time researching the safest materials and ensure our products meet the highest world standards for safety. The Lunch Punch is also independently tested by a U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ission accredited company to certify its safety.

4. What's life like for you as creator of this innovative product?
My day is about small, simple things like getting my eldest sons to school and playing cars and trains with my youngest one. I suppose I am an inventor, designer and entrepreneur but if people ask what I do I tell people I'm a stay at home mom. Because even The Lunch Punch is really just a part of me being a mom. The Lunch Punch is just a tool I made to try to help kids (like mine) enjoy a healthy lunch and to make it more fun for parents (actually, me) to make sandwiches.

5. There's the match n' munch puzzle sandwich cutters set and the animal critter set. Which is your favourite punch?
I go through phases of different favourites; at the moment I like Flash, the dog.
I should also mention that some children like crusts and their parents have told me they still use the Lunch Punch for those kids, they just keep the crust on and serve their shape in the crust "frame"!
